I always recommend walking a little farther west from Times Square to Hell's Kitchen to eat. From there, anything you want is good. For Thai, Larb Ubol is one of the best meals we've ever had in NYC. Queen of Sheba is an ok Ethiopian restaurant. Meske is a block away and better. If you want street food, you can't go wrong with the 53rd and 6th Halal Guys further downtown (bring cash).

This is a tough one because the immediate area is kind of corporate-y. When we stayed at the PH, we frequently headed to other neighborhoods to eat. 9Ten had a decent breakfast. I've heard Norma's is great but we haven't been there. If you're into How I Met Your Mother, the bar that inspired McClaren's is nearby - it's an Irish Pub called McGee's and it does have good food. A little further, highest recommendation to Kung Fu Little Steamed Buns Ramen (that's the name). Get the soup dumplings!

Reminder to folks looking at the Sapphire cards, Modified Double Dip is still a thing - research it on DISchurners. It’s not for everybody but if you can hit $8k MSR in 3 months it’s so worth it!

If you’re in 2 player mode and only want to go for 1 Sapphire each you really have to consider now if CSP is the right move for both. You could earn 143k URs between 2 players (60k + 4K + 60k + 4K + 15k) vs 108k from 2 CSRs (50k + 4K + 50k + 4K) OR 118k from 1 of each (50k + 4K + 60k + 4K).
